I recently used the Bates Drywall Repair Kit (11 pcs, 6-inch) to patch up a few holes in my living room wall, and I was pleasantly surprised by how easy it was to use. The kit comes with everything you need—patches, putty knife, sanding pad, and more—making it a great all-in-one solution for small to medium repairs. ✅ Pros: Complete Kit: Includes all the essentials for patching holes, so no need to buy extra tools. Good Patch Size: The 6-inch patches were perfect for covering larger nail holes and minor dents. User-Friendly: Even as a DIY novice, I found the instructions clear and the process straightforward. Durable Finish: Once painted over, the patched area blended seamlessly with the wall. Affordable: Great value for the number of pieces included. ⚠️ Cons: Not for Large Repairs: Best suited for small to medium holes—larger damage may need professional help. Basic Tools: The included putty knife and sanding pad are functional but not heavy-duty. No Compound Included: You’ll need to supply your own spackle or joint compound. 🧾 Bottom Line: If you’re looking for a quick, cost-effective way to fix minor wall damage, this kit delivers. It’s ideal for renters, homeowners, or anyone tackling light repairs without calling in a pro. Read more

The Bates Choice Drywall Repair Kit undoubtedly lives up to its promise of providing solid adhesion for patching up those unsightly wall imperfections. However, while the kit has its merits, it falls slightly short of being an all-inclusive solution due to a notable omission: the absence of spackle. The adhesion quality of the patches in the Bates Choice kit is commendable. The patches adhere well to surfaces, providing a secure barrier against cracks and holes. Their durability and ability to seamlessly blend into the wall's texture are definitely praiseworthy. Whether dealing with small dings or more significant punctures, the patches effectively hide the flaws and ensure a smooth surface ready for painting. The inclusion of sandpaper and a putty knife is a thoughtful addition, helping users achieve a professional finish. The sandpaper's grit is appropriate for achieving a smooth surface without causing damage to the surrounding wall. However, the aspect that leaves room for improvement is the absence of spackle. Many users would reasonably expect a repair kit to include at least a small amount of spackle, especially given the price point. Spackle is a fundamental component for filling in gaps, smoothing surfaces, and ensuring the patches adhere seamlessly. Its absence means users need to separately purchase spackle, which not only adds to the cost but also requires an extra shopping trip. Read more
